Film Tucson Film Tucson markets southern Arizona as a production location for feature films, television and commercial advertising productions. Can-do crew. Free Permits.

We have: Locations that tell a story. Sunny, warm days. Direct flights to & from LAX. Film Tucson is the official film office for Tucson and Pima County. We facilitate film, TV and commercial advertising production in the region. Don't hesitate to contact us if you have a project, and you think we could help. We probably can. We're saddened to learn of Diane Ladd's passing. Her charming performance in Martin Scorsese's 1974 feature ALICE DOESN'...
11/04/2025

We're saddened to learn of Diane Ladd's passing. Her charming performance in Martin Scorsese's 1974 feature ALICE DOESN'T LIVE HERE ANYMORE (which was filmed almost entirely in Tucson) is one for the ages. She will be missed.

FILM FEST TUCSON & AZ ARTS LIVE presents: THE LEGEND OF THE HAPPY WORKER,  a human comedy about a simple man who is thru...
10/21/2025

FILM FEST TUCSON & AZ ARTS LIVE presents:
THE LEGEND OF THE HAPPY WORKER, a human comedy about a simple man who is thrust into power, falls, and finds redemption. A story of faith, work, good versus evil, and the search for life’s meaning in an imperfect world on the eve of destruction.

Sunday, October 26, 2025 - Marroney Theatre 6:30pm.

From executive producer David Lynch, the film stars Thomas Hayden Church, Colm Meaney, Josh Whitehouse, and Meagan Holder. The Legend of the Happy Worker is directed by Duwayne Robert Dunham best known for his collaborations with George Lucas (serving as editor on Return of the Jedi) and David Lynch (Twin Peaks) in addition to directing classic films, including Homeward Bound: The Incredible Journey, Little Giants, Halloweentown, and the Thirteenth Year.

Director Duwayne Dunham & producer Leo Matchette will be present for a post-screening Q&A.

TUCSON CASTING CALL
Sixth Street Filmworks is currently in production on the documentary film “George Matters," about the life and times of New Orleans’ musical icon George Porter Jr.

Film: George Matters
www.GeorgeMattersMovie.com

We are looking for an African American actor – male or female – between the age of 30-40. This character will act as the tour guide for the film and appear in places to provide context where the general audience lacks knowledge of a certain individual or event. In general, there should be 5-6 segments that need to be filmed.

Documentary film about the life and career of the iconic New Orleans musician George Porter Jr. George was one of the founding members of the seminal funk band The Meters who has gone on to enjoy a six-decade career as an in-demand band leader, guest artist and session musician.

This is an unpaid role and will most likely require 2-3 days of part-time filming.
